プロジェクトとのチャット
コードベースについて質問する
ファイルやドキュメントを参照する
コードの変更を行う
自然言語で編集する
ゼロから生成する
バグを発見・修正する
エラーをデバッグする
Continue, Code Fundi, Refact.ai, AI Code Mentor, DocuWriter.ai, Refraction, mutable.ai, Tethered AI, セカンドホーム, エンタープライズ向けのAIコーディングアシスタントCodeCompleteは最高の有料/無料AIコードのリファクタリングツールです。
AIコードリファクタリングは、既存のコードの設計と構造を改善する先進的なアプローチであり、その外部の動作を変更せずに行います。AIコードリファクタリングの目的は、ソフトウェアの保守性、可読性、拡張性を向上させることです。それは、AIや機械学習、自動化ツールを活用して、コードを理解、分析、変換します。
United States
トラフィック
China
トラフィック
India
トラフィック
United Kingdom
トラフィック
平均
トラフィック
コア機能
|
価格
|
使用方法
| |
---|---|---|---|
Cursor | プロジェクトとのチャット | AIとのペアプログラミングに特化したエディターで、ソフトウェアをより速く構築する方法 | |
CodePal | プレーンランゲージからのAIパワードのコード生成 | CodePalを使用するには、テキスト入力に生成したいコードのプレーンワードまたは説明を入力するだけです。生成したいプログラミング言語や技術を選択します。AIパワードのツールが入力に基づいて動作するコードを生成します。プラットフォーム上で利用可能な他のツールやヘルパーを利用して、コードの分析、レビュー、リファクタリング、シンプル化などのタスクを行うこともできます。 | |
Kodezi | AIを使用してコードを即座に自動修正 | Kodeziを使用するには、単にAI技術をコーディング環境またはIDEに組み込むだけです。リアルタイムの提案と修正を提供し、バグの特定と修正、コードの効率化、他の言語へのコードの翻訳、コードドキュメンテーションの生成を支援します。また、パーソナルAIコーディングアシスタントであるKodeziChatを使用して、コードの生成、質問の投稿、コードベースの検索なども行うことができます。 | |
Continue | タスクベースの自動補完 | Continueを使用するには、GitHubリポジトリからVS Code拡張機能をダウンロードしてインストールすることができます。インストール後、さまざまな機能を活用することができます。コードのセクションをハイライトし、Continueに自動補完、コード生成、リファクタリング、または説明を要求することができます。また、自然言語でコードを編集することもできます。自然言語でリファクタリングや新しいコードの作成をContinueに指示することができます。さらに、Continueは空白からファイルを生成し、PythonスクリプトやReactコンポーネントなどを自動生成することもできます。 | |
Code Fundi | コードのデバッグ |
Dev 無料(アルファリリース) 生産性を向上させたい開発者向け
| Code Fundiを使用するには、サインアップしてVisual Studio Codeの拡張機能をインストールする必要があります。インストール後、編集エディタでコードを書き始め、AIアシスタントを使用してデバッグやコード生成、説明を行うことができます。また、アシスタントとチャットして質問をしたり、リアルタイムの回答を得ることもできます。 |
Cratecode | 魅力的なユースケースを持つプロジェクト | Cratecodeを使用するには、ウェブサイトでアカウントを作成してください。サインインしたら、利用可能なコースやプロジェクトを探索してください。興味のあるプロジェクトやコースを選んで学習を始めることができます。プログラミングに関するクエリ、コードの評価、ステップバイステップの問題解決のガイダンスにはAIアシスタントを利用することができます。 | |
般若AI | 大语言模型 | 使用一般的AI非常简单。只需访问官方网站,在输入框中输入您想要生成的内容或上传您想要进行绘画的图片,然后点击生成或绘画按钮即可。 | |
ProMindGPT - AIで動作するコンテンツ生成ツール | ProMindGPTは次の主な機能を提供しています: 1. コンテンツ生成:ツイート、ブログ記事、LinkedInの投稿、YouTubeのスクリプト、コードの断片などを生成します。 2. コード修正:コードのエラーを特定し修正し、開発者がデバッグにかかる時間を節約します。 3. コード生成:指定されたプログラミング言語と要件に基づいてコードを生成します。 4. 時間の節約:AI技術を活用してユーザーが素早く高品質なコンテンツを作成することができます。 | ProMindGPTの使用は簡単です。ウェブサイトでアカウントを作成し、生成したいコンテンツの種類を選択するだけです。例えば、ツイートが必要な場合は、コンテキストやキーワードを提供し、ProMindGPTがツイートを生成します。コードが必要な場合は、既存のコードをエディタに貼り付けて修正するか、プログラミング言語を指定し、要件を提供して新しいコードを生成することができます。ツールは希望のコンテンツを生成し、必要に応じてさらに洗練することができます。 | |
Safurai | 開発者向けAIコーディングツール - AI Code Assistant | テキストボックス:コードに基づいた情報、アドバイス、アイデアを尋ねることができます。 | エンタープライズ 追加の機能とサポートが必要な組織向けにエンタープライズ価格が提供されています。詳細はお問い合わせください。 | Safuraiを使用するには、無料でダウンロードしてVisual Studio Codeにインストールするだけです。インストール後、コードをハイライトし、ショートカットを使用して説明、最適化、もしくはユニットテストを要求することができます。また、Safuraiをプロジェクトにトレーニングすることで、より正確な応答を得ることができます。さらに、Safuraiには自然言語を使用してプロジェクトを検索するスーパーサーチ機能もあります。 |
Refact.ai | コード補完 | Refact.ai(リファクト・ドット・エーアイ)を使用するには、JetBrainsまたはVS Codeからダウンロードしてください。インストール後、コードを書く際に補完を提案し、リファクタリングできるコードを特定し、バグを検出します。IDE内で直接質問したり、コードの作成時にヘルプを受けるためにRefact.ai(リファクト・ドット・エーアイ)のAIチャット機能も利用できます。Refact.ai(リファクト・ドット・エーアイ)は、コードの複雑さを分析し、別の言語に変換することもできます。 |
AIコードリファクタリングは、プログラマー、ソフトウェア開発者、AIおよび機械学習の研究者、データサイエンティスト、大規模なコードベースをコスト効率的で効率的な方法で維持したいソフトウェア会社に適しています。
AIコードリファクタリングは、最初に既存のコードベースを分析し、複雑さや改善できる領域を見つけ出すことで動作します。それは機械学習アルゴリズムを適用して、問題のあるコードスニペットをクリーナで効率的で維持管理しやすいものに変換します。これは、経験から学習し改善する連続的なプロセスです。
AIコードリファクタリングは、コードの品質の向上、効率の向上、手作業の努力の軽減、デバッグ時間の短縮、ソフトウェアの保守性の向上、そして時間の経過とともに学習して改善する可能性などの利点を提供します。